See pic, 2MG cylinder head, the hole circled in red pen. What is this for? Any idea? A tell tale? There is one each side
I have a very, very, very, slight coolant leak out of one of the holes only, clutch side of engine. Machine does not run hot at all. Fine on a long run. It is not chucking coolant out of the, but leaking never the less.
Just want to know what is up this hole! Doubt it should be leaking from there anyway. Is it an indication of a head gasket going?.

I have always thought it is a went hole for the sparkplug hole. If there is some fluid (water) it is always on the left side as it leans on the sidestand and water find it way down there (rain/washing your bike). Sure it is coolant you see?

Yeah that definitely drains water from around the plugs good to poke it out with wire and comp air every now and then Karl nz
